It really helps to have Boswell and KJ in the starting lineup as options to handle the ball, but they HAVE to be careful not to turn it over, especially KJ after his struggles with turnovers. Mizzou pressures the ball non stop.

That's basically what killed Kansas against Mizzou, KU really only has one ballhandler and they turned it over 16 times in the first half. Also have to come out ready to play despite the noon tip. Kansas and Mizzou was an early start too and KU was sleepwalking in the first half.

They were able to cut a 24 point second half deficit down to 2 once they stopped turning the ball over. When Mizzou had to run a half court offense without the turnovers it was pretty ugly.

KJ being too careless with the ball makes me nervous, but if they avoid that they should be in a pretty good spot to win.
